If the k8s yaml has volumes from a configmap, play kube
will now create a volume based on the data from the
configmap and volume source and set it to the right path
in the container accordingly.
Add tests for this and update some test for ENV from configmap.

Images were being cached in /tmp, with no option to
override. Now $PODMAN_TEST_IMAGE_CACHE_DIR can be
used to point to a user-preferred location. If unset,
try $TMPDIR before settling on /tmp.
Also: refactor the logic for determining the tarball name.
Also: include registry name in tarball name.
Also: clean up unused/unnecessary code
Also: do not echo "Restoring..." if we're not actually restoring.

rootlessNetNS.Cleanup() has an issue with how it detects if cleanup
is needed, reading the container state is not good ebough because
containers are first stopped and than cleanup will be called. So at one
time two containers could wait for cleanup but the second one will fail
because the first one triggered already the cleanup thus making rootless
netns unavailable for the second container resulting in an teardown
error. Instead of checking the container state we need to check the
netns state.
Secondly, podman unshare --rootless-netns should not do the cleanup.
This causes more issues than it is worth fixing. Users also might want
to use this to setup the namespace in a special way. If unshare also
cleans this up right away we cannot do this.
